Do I need a residential architect?

Residential architects can help make sure that your building or extension is designed beautifully. They may also be able to develop plans which create extra space, or add more functionality. In addition, having plans may speed up the building process and reduces the chance of errors.

What is a scaffolder?

A construction professional trained in putting up platforms and scaffolds is known as a scaffolder. These individuals can erect scaffolds related to building construction, and they can also work on offshore oil rigs, power stations, and projects such as parade viewing platforms. The pay is typically low, because the work is fairly basic, although those who specialize in more complex types of jobs may be able to obtain better salaries.

Being a scaffolder is not as easy as it sounds. The person will have to be a high school graduate and physically fit. It is also helpful if you are not afraid of heights. Training for this provided during the job while hard workers and fast learners get the chance at an early promotion.

The first step involves finding out the requirement and coming up with a plan. Scaffolds are generally made of metal and uses clips to snap into place. This allows fluid configuration of the scaffold structure as per needs. Wood is also sometimes used. After the scaffolding is set up, platforms are made to walk and hold tools. Safety nets and other safety measures should also be kept in place in some cases. After completing the job, the scaffolds can be easily dismantled and moved.

Construction of new buildings or renovation of any structure will utilise scaffolds. A skilled scaffolder can work as part of a team of people to put up a stable, well-anchored scaffolding that may stay up for weeks, months, or years, depending on the job. Periodically the scaffold needs to be reconfigured based on the need of the progress of the work. This is also particularly true in cases of restoration to avoid any sort of damage to the structures underneath the scaffolding. Scaffolders need to keep up with the restoration or the construction and periodically adjust the scaffolds as necessary.

Will external wall insulation stop condensation?

Damp issues on a property are usually generated by a lot of factors such as a poor or broken guttering, condensation and lots more. The question arising here is what is the possibility of External Wall Insulation (EWI) preventing condensation? Not only is EWI a reliable way to reduce condensation-caused damp, but it’s also one of the major reasons property owners in solid wall homes consider thermally rendering or cladding their external walls.

Condensation arises as a result of warm moist internal air hitting a cold surface such as the steaming up of both windows and mirror when having a shower. What happens here is the condensation of the water vapour in the air from a gas to liquid in the process of touching the cold surface - one whose temperature is significantly reduced to reach the dew point. At the dew point, condensation is very rampant, and to tackle this issue you’ll have to heighten the wall temperature in order to convert the moisture to vapour and permit it to pass through the wall. And that’s exactly the job of an external wall insulation!

To get started you must ensure that the walls are clean and dry prior to fitting the external wall insulation. The month of May through to September when the weather tends to be dry and more stable are usually the best period to carry out the project. The external wall insulation will function just like a cosy blanket around the building. Ultimately, changing the feel and temperature of the inside of your home. As a result, the previously cold walls will no longer be cold which goes a long way to mitigate the effects of condensation. Furthermore, when an EWI is installed, the rooms of your home will automatically trap more thermal mass as the heat is saved in the walls’ fabric and released back when the temperature drops.

how to clear roots from sewer line?

If you feel your drains are sluggish or perhaps you’re hearing some strange sounds coming from them when you carry out tasks like flushing your toilet, then it’s highly likely that you have tree roots in your sewer line. If left unattended, this may lead to a real problem which will definitely cost a lot of money to fix. Therefore, it’s always smart to take care of this issue before it gets out of hands. In this guide, we’re going to take you through some of the procedures you can implement to get rid of tree roots from your sewer line. Let’s take a look!

  • Through the use of rock salt. Rock salt should not be mistaken for table salt or coarse sea salt. These are what people throw at icy side walks and can be gotten at any local hardware store. It can be used for the removal of small tree root. To do this, simply flush some amount of rock salt down your toilet about 1/2 pound at a go. Upon flushing down the last batch, do not turn on the water for at least 12 hours. This will allow the rock salt time to sit in the pipes and make the environment totally harsh to the tree roots.
  • Through the use of a foaming root killer. Another effective way to remove a small tree root from sewer pipes is by using an herbicide which doesn’t only kills root but also prevents them from growing back due to the fact that it leaves behind a residue that tree roots don’t like. This can be gotten at a local hardware or home and garden store. To use this, you simply have to follow the instructions on the label.

If you are not sure or if these methods don't help then getting a professional to fix the problem is your next step.

Should I fit vented soffits?

Having ventilation in the roof void is a requirement for building regulations approval. Fitting ventilated soffits is the typical way that this roof ventilation is achieved. If you do not have roof ventilation, you may find that your roof void has problems with condensation or overheating.

do bifold doors fold back flat?

Do Bifold Doors Fold Back Flat?

Bifold doors, also referred to as folding doors, have grown to become a great alternative to the conventional sliding doors. It has become a necessity rather than a luxury for most home and property owners especially in the south east who are in need of more space and a memorable focal point. However, before installing the impressive bifold doors in your home’s doorways, it’s always a wise decision to learn more about bifold doors. In this article, we’ll let you whether or not bifold doors fold back flat.

Generally, bifold doors consists of 3 to 8 door panels, bifold slides and fold back against one another in such a way that they sit flat against one or both walls. However, this depends on how they’re designed, whether they’ve been designed to open either from the side or from the middle. They basically work on what’s popularly referred to as a concertina principle. This style fold principle works in a way that allows the door panels to smoothly fold back flat which totally opens up the room into an open plan masterpiece.

So now that you know that bifold doors fold back flat, you may also be curious to know whether they also open in or out. Depending on your specific requirements, bifold doors can actually open inwards and outwards independently. However, due to the fact that opening bifold doors can take up some essential space, several home and property owners do prefer installing their bifold doors in such a way that allows it to be opened outwards. What’s more? It’s also essential to take into account that opening bifold doors inwards have the potential to drip water onto internal flooring especially for the wet regions.

can i build a room in my garden?

The short and simple answer to this question is yes, you can build a room in your garden. In fact, if you want an additional space for a living room, dining room, games room, study room or perhaps you want something as cool as a pool house, then looking at your garden for a solution may just be the perfect answer to your need for an extra outdoor living space.

Outbuildings such as garden rooms do not usually require planning permission as they’re usually covered by the permitted development. As a result, making it even a lot more attractive to homeowners who would not like to pass through the stress involved or pay the money required to submit an application for planning permission. However, if you need your garden room to be covered by permitted development ( if it’s not a listed building or in a designated area), you must follow these guidelines:

✓ The garden room shouldn’t be in front of your home or property.

✓ The total area of your extensions, sheds and outbuildings ( which includes your garden room), must not go beyond 50 percent of the total land area surrounding your property.

✓ It must be a single storey that’s less than 3 metres high ( 4 metres for a dual pitched roof). And it must not go beyond 2.5 metres in height if the structure is within 2 metres of your boundary.

✓ The eaves must not go beyond 2.5 metres above ground level.

✓ It must not feature a balcony, veranda or any raised platform

✓ It must not be a self contained living accommodation.

The position of your garden room will be partly determined by the space available in your garden. If you need it to link it to your utilities then positioning it a bit close to your main house would be a cost effective choice unless you’re using off grid sources of power, heat as well as water.

how do i add a second nest thermostat?

In recent times, home and property owners are constantly looking for ways in which to enhance both energy efficiency and sustainability especially as the world draws closer and closer to energy-efficient technology. The Nest thermostat is a great example of this fact as its designed in such a way to save energy while also cutting heating and cooling costs. And an interesting fact is, you’re not limited to using just a single Nest thermostat in your home as multiple of the device can successfully run together to maintain a consistent level of temperature monitoring as well as energy efficiency. What’s more? You can add up to 20 Nest thermostat and 18 temperature sensors in a home.

It’s very unlikely that you’re going to need this many thermostats in your home, but if you’d like to add a second the process is quite straightforward. However, we’d recommend you employ the services of a seasoned professional especially if you lack the required training or experience to pull this off to save yourself some time and money.

To get started, simply download the associated Nest app to add Nest devices. Now let’s have a look at the processes involved in adding a second Nest thermostat to your home.

• Open the app.

• Go to the top left corner of the main screen and click on the menu button.

• Pick the location or home you’re adding the device to.

• Go to the top right corner and select the “settings.

• Once done, then click on the Add Product “Plus button.

Upon a successful addition of the second thermostat, the app will guide you through the initial set up steps. Google also offers a very helpful guide if you’re unfamiliar with the initial configuration.
